Australia’s stand-in captain Alyssa Healy warned England’s women’s cricket team not to underestimate them in the upcoming Women’s Ashes series. Alyssa Healy pointed out that they would fight despite having inexperienced players in their squad for the series.

Meg Lanning missed the upcoming series against England due to medical reasons and remained at home for treatment. Rachael Haynes announced her retirement from international cricket last year. Phoebe Litchfield is expected to make her Test debut at the top of the order.

Ahead of the one-off Test against England, Alyssa Healy pointed out that they have lost experience due to the absence of Meg Lanning and Rachael Haynes.

“I read the quote, and then I actually read the whole piece instead of just what she said, and it was actually a glowing endorsement for our group,” Healy said.

“I don’t think we can hide from the fact we’ve come into this Ashes series and there is no Meg Lanning, no Rachael Haynes. We’ve lost a lot of experience…” she added.

Alyssa Healy said that she is confident in their players’ abilities and hoped that the team would win matches on the tour.

“I’m completely confident with the troops we’ve got sitting in the change room, that what they’re going to bring to this series is just as good as what we’ve ever done,” she further stated.

“I’m hoping they’re potentially taking us a little bit lightly because I think you do that at your own detriment. The group we’ve got in the change room are incredibly good at their job, and hopefully, we can show them that,” she concluded.

Australia will take on England in a one-off Test, which is scheduled to be played at Trent Bridge in Nottingham between June 22 and 26. The Australian team will play three T20Is and three ODIs after the Test match.

Australia’s Squad For The Ashes: Alyssa Healy (c), Tahlia McGrath (vc), Darcie Brown, Ashleigh Gardner, Kim Garth, Grace Harris, Jess Jonassen, Alana King, Phoebe Litchfield, Beth Mooney, Ellyse Perry, Megan Schutt, Annabel Sutherland, Georgia Wareham
